The Value of (sin38˚)/(cos52˚) + (cos12˚)/(sin78˚) -
4cos²60˚ isSolution
(sin38˚)/(cos52˚)+ (cos12˚)/(sin78˚)- 4cos²60˚ (cos(90-38)˚)/(cos52˚)+ (sin(90-12)˚)/(sin78˚)- 4cos²60˚ (cos52˚)/(cos52˚)+ (sin78˚)/(sin78˚)- 4cos²60˚ ⇒1 + 1 - 4×(1/2)² ⇒1
